On Feb. 7, 58 Concordia Lutheran High School students participated in the American Mathematics Competition, a nationwide mathematics contest.
The following students received site awards, indicating they had the top scores among CLHS students:
AMC 10
2nd place – Natalie Asher, freshman
2nd place – Alyssa Henline, sophomore
1st place – David Kujak, sophomore
AMC 12
2nd place (tie) – Derek Egolf, senior
2nd place (tie)– Noah Olson, junior
1st place – Noelle Turney, senior
Turney will be receiving her award at the Senior Honors Evening, and Kujak will receive his award at the Underclass Awards Assembly later this spring.
